The difference between a standard clean and a deep clean can be surprisingly large. A standard clean handles regular surface upkeep. A deep clean goes after the build-up: behind taps, around hob edges, skirting boards, limescale, soap residue, dust in awkward corners, and the bits everyone notices but nobody wants to spend Saturday scrubbing.

How Same-day deep clean services in Wimbledon SW19 Works

Most same-day deep clean jobs follow a fairly structured process, even if the exact service varies by provider. The aim is simple: assess quickly, prioritise the right areas, bring the right equipment, and clean efficiently without wasting the clock.

1. Initial enquiry and availability check

The first step is usually confirming that a slot is still available. Same-day work depends on timing, distance, team capacity, and the size of the property. A one-bed flat in SW19 is very different from a large family house with multiple bathrooms, so honest information helps everyone.

You will usually be asked about:

  • property type and size
  • number of rooms and bathrooms
  • current condition
  • urgent priorities, such as kitchen, bathroom, oven, or floors
  • whether any specialist cleaning is needed

2. Scope confirmation

Once availability is established, the next step is scope. That means deciding what will be cleaned within the time available. A deep clean is only effective if the scope is realistic. If everything is urgent, then priorities need to be set. Otherwise the team can spend time on low-value details while the obvious problem areas remain untouched. Not ideal.

3. Arrival with equipment and supplies

Same-day cleaning teams typically arrive with cleaning products, cloths, mops, brushes, vacuums, and materials suited to a thorough clean. Good providers plan for speed without cutting corners. That does not mean they will magically remove every stain or repair damaged surfaces. It means they know how to work methodically and use the right tools for the job.

4. Room-by-room deep cleaning

The work normally starts with the highest-impact areas: kitchen and bathroom first, then living areas, bedrooms, hallways, and finishing touches. In practice, that order makes sense because greasy kitchen surfaces, limescale, and bathroom residue are often the most noticeable issues. You can walk into a clean kitchen and instantly feel the difference.

5. Final check and touch-ups

Before leaving, a sensible team will do a final walk-through. This is where missed spots, streaks, or obvious leftovers are corrected. It is a simple step, but an important one. Same-day jobs can be rushed if nobody checks the result. The final inspection is what turns a quick clean into a credible deep clean.

Step-by-Step Guidance

If you want the best result from a same-day clean, a little preparation goes a long way. Here is the simplest way to approach it.

Step 1: Decide the priority areas

Start by identifying the rooms that will change the whole impression of the property. Usually that means the kitchen, bathroom, main living room, and entrance hall. If time allows, bedrooms and other rooms can follow. If the fridge smells odd or the oven is visibly tired, say so early. Do not assume the cleaner will somehow know what is bothering you most.

Step 2: Be clear about the condition

Describe the property honestly. A "light clean" and a "deep clean after a month of nobody really wanting to look too closely" are not the same thing. Accurate details help the team bring the right supplies and set realistic expectations. This saves time and avoids disappointment later.

Step 3: Remove obvious obstacles

Before the team arrives, move loose items, papers, toys, and valuable personal belongings out of the way if you can. That does not mean you need to pre-clean. Just clear enough space so the deep clean can focus on actual surfaces rather than spending the first 20 minutes shifting socks and chargers around. A tiny bit of prep, big difference.

Step 4: Ask for a sensible cleaning order

If the team has limited time, ask them to start with the highest-impact areas first. Kitchen and bathroom usually come first for a reason. A sparkling hallway means little if the sink is still covered in toothpaste and the hob has a week of cooking residue on it.

Step 5: Check the result room by room

Once the work is done, walk through the property while the team is still there if possible. Look at taps, mirrors, corners, skirting, and the inside edges of the oven or hob area. Final checks catch small misses before they become a problem. That bit is easy to skip, but worth doing.

Step 6: Keep it manageable afterwards

After a deep clean, the best way to protect the result is simple upkeep. Wipe bathroom splash zones, deal with kitchen spills quickly, and keep surfaces clear where possible. You do not need to turn into a perfectionist. Just keep the place from slipping straight back into "we'll sort it at the weekend" territory.

Expert Tips for Better Results

In our experience, the best same-day outcomes come from clarity, prioritisation, and a little realism. That sounds obvious, but people often skip one of those three. Then everybody is racing.

  • Focus on visible impact first. Entryways, kitchens, bathrooms, and floors usually shape the whole impression.
  • Ask about specialist tasks early. Oven cleaning, limescale treatment, internal windows, or fridge cleaning may need extra time or a different setup.
  • Be honest about the state of the property. It helps avoid underestimating the job.
  • Separate deep cleaning from decluttering. They are related, but not identical. A good cleaner can only clean around so much.
  • Leave access clear. If the vacuum cannot reach the floor, the floor remains a philosophical idea rather than a clean surface.

A useful tip for renters: if the property needs to be handed back or inspected, photograph problem areas before the clean and after the clean. Not for drama. Just for clarity. It can save a conversation later if there is any question about what was done.

Another simple one: ask what products will be used on delicate surfaces. Stone worktops, wooden flooring, and certain fixtures can be fussy. A professional cleaner should know that, but it never hurts to mention it. Better safe than sorry, as people say after the fact.

Common Mistakes to Avoid

Same-day cleaning can work beautifully, but only if the job is approached sensibly. These are the mistakes that cause the most frustration.

  • Expecting a miracle in limited time: a same-day slot can be excellent, but it still has limits.
  • Booking without giving proper details: if the cleaner arrives unprepared, the whole schedule gets squeezed.
  • Assuming all deep cleans are identical: some include ovens, inside cupboards, and limescale work; others do not.
  • Leaving too much clutter everywhere: the team cleans better when surfaces are accessible.
  • Ignoring fragile finishes: glossy, painted, or natural surfaces need the right treatment.
  • Skipping the final inspection: small missed spots are easiest to fix before everyone leaves.

Let's face it, the biggest mistake is often trying to save five minutes at the start and losing an hour later. A short phone call or clear message before the clean is usually worth it.

Frequently Asked Questions

What does same-day deep cleaning usually include?

It usually includes a more detailed clean of the main visible and high-use areas, such as kitchens, bathrooms, floors, worktops, sinks, taps, skirting, and surface grime. The exact scope depends on the provider and how much time is available.

How fast can a same-day deep clean be arranged in Wimbledon SW19?

That depends on availability, property size, and the level of cleaning needed. Smaller properties with clear access and a straightforward scope are usually easier to fit in at short notice.

Is same-day deep cleaning more expensive than booking ahead?

It can be, because urgent scheduling is less flexible. That said, the overall value may still be strong if the clean helps you meet a deadline or avoid a bigger problem later.

What is the difference between a deep clean and a regular clean?

A regular clean maintains the home. A deep clean tackles build-up, neglected spots, and more detailed areas that are not usually covered in standard upkeep.

Can I book a same-day deep clean for a tenancy handover?

Yes, and that is one of the most common reasons people book urgently. Just make sure the scope matches the handover requirements and any expectations from the landlord or agent.

Do I need to tidy before the cleaner arrives?

Light tidying helps a lot, especially if items are scattered across surfaces and floors. You do not need to pre-clean, but clearing access makes the deep clean more efficient.

Will the cleaner bring all the equipment and products?

Most professional cleaners do, though it is sensible to confirm this when booking. If you have delicate surfaces or specific product preferences, mention them early.

Can same-day deep cleaning handle ovens and limescale?

Often yes, but not always as part of a standard deep clean. Those tasks may need to be specifically requested, and they may affect the time needed.

What if my property needs more than a standard deep clean?

If there is severe contamination, mould, pests, or damage, a specialist service may be more suitable. A responsible provider should be clear about that rather than overpromising.

How long does a same-day deep clean take?

The time varies widely depending on room count, condition, and priorities. A small, tidy flat will usually take less time than a larger home with heavy build-up.

Is it better to choose same-day cleaning or wait for a scheduled slot?

If the need is urgent, same-day is usually the better choice. If timing is flexible, a scheduled clean may give you more control over scope and cost.

How do I know if the clean has been done properly?

Look for visible improvements in the kitchen, bathroom, floors, and touchpoint areas. Taps should be clearer, surfaces cleaner, and the property should feel fresher overall. A final walk-through is always worth doing.
